RSL Ardingly Residential
The RSL Football Inclusion Project provided a fantastic opportunity for 30 young people to train at the highly rated Ardingly College Facility.

The group who are aged between 9 and 16 came from all across the county and already attend to local RSL projects and clubs.

They got to spend a weekend at Ardingly and sample some the best facilities they had to offer which is normally reserved for professional clubs and players from all around Europe.

Activities included Football sessions delivered by coaches from Brighton Centre of Excellence, Futsal Training and matches, Swimming, skill challenges, fitness challenges, and small sided games.

Also at the residential was the Fire Service who delivered their Coaching for a Safer Community programme. They taught the young people about Fire Safety, Road Safety and Safety in the Home all through the medium of football keeping it fun and informative at the same time.

The trip was a great success and the young people represented the club and the project fantastically.

The continued success of the RSL project and residentials like these has opened the door for more young people to get involved in football and more trips and activities are being planned for the future.
